Default why does this happen ?

took my dumpvalve off the other day went for a drive and my oil cap kept poppin off , so i bought a brand new 1 and it still does it , so today i put my dumpvalve back on and its fine , why is it only blowing off when i dont have my chav valve on ? cheers
